Efficient and accurate data collection is paramount in clinical trials, and the design of Electronic Case Report Forms eCRFs plays a pivotal role in streamlining this process. This paper explores the integration of machine learning techniques in the design and implementation of eCRFs to enhance data collection efficiency. We delve into the synergies between eCRF design principles and machine learning algorithms, aiming to optimize data quality, reduce errors, and expedite the overall data collection process. The application of machine learning in eCRF design brings forth innovative approaches to data validation, anomaly detection, and real time adaptability. This paper discusses the benefits, challenges, and future prospects of leveraging machine learning in eCRF design for streamlined and advanced data collection in clinical trials. 1) A clinical trial using direct data entry (DDE) of patient data into an electronic data capture (EDC) system saw major reductions in screening errors, transcription errors, onsite monitoring needs, and overall costs compared to trials using paper records.
2) DDE allowed for rapid identification and correction of compliance issues and safety concerns in real time.
3) The clinical site estimated they saved 70 hours of data entry labor by not using paper as the original source records.
Data mapping is the process of identifying and linking data from different sources in a clinical trial. This process is critical for ensuring that the data collected in a study is accurate, consistent, and reliable.
In a clinical trial, data may be collected from a variety of sources, including electronic medical records, case report forms, laboratory results, and patient-reported outcomes. Data mapping involves identifying the different types of data that will be collected in the study, determining how they will be collected, and creating a plan for linking the data together.
One of the key benefits of data mapping is that it helps to ensure data consistency across the study. By mapping out the data sources and creating a plan for how they will be linked, researchers can ensure that the data is accurate and consistent across all study participants and sites.
Data mapping is also important for ensuring that data can be analyzed and reported in a meaningful way. By linking the different types of data together, researchers can create a comprehensive dataset that can be analyzed using statistical methods to answer research questions and generate insights

The discussions between ellipsoid and geoid have invoked many researchers during the recent decades, especially during the GNSS technology era, which had witnessed a great deal of development but still geoid undulation requires more investigations. To figure out a solution for Sudans local geoid, this research has tried to intake the possibility of determining the geoid model by following two approaches, gravimetric and geometrical geoid model determination, by making use of GNSS leveling benchmarks at Khartoum state. The Benchmarks are well distributed in the study area, in which, the horizontal coordinates and the height above the ellipsoid have been observed by GNSS while orthometric heights were carried out using precise leveling. The Global Geopotential Model GGM represented in EGM2008 has been exploited to figure out the geoid undulation at the benchmarks in the study area. This is followed by a fitting process, that has been done to suit the geoid undulation data which has been computed using GNSS leveling data and geoid undulation inspired by the EGM2008. Two geoid surfaces were created after the fitting process to ensure that they are identical and both of them could be counted for getting the same geoid undulation with an acceptable accuracy. In this respect, statistical operation played an important role in ensuring the consistency and integrity of the model by applying cross validation techniques splitting the data into training and testing datasets for building the geoid model and testing its eligibility. The geometrical solution for geoid undulation computation has been utilized by applying straightforward equations that facilitate the calculation of the geoid undulation directly through applying statistical techniques for the GNSS leveling data of the study area to get the common equation parameters values that could be utilized to calculate geoid undulation of any position in the study area within the claimed accuracy. Both systems were checked and proved eligible to be used within the study area with acceptable accuracy which may contribute to solving the geoid undulation problem in the Khartoum area, and be further generalized to determine the geoid model over the entire country, and this could be considered in the future, for regional and continental geoid model. IV. Role of Machine Learning in eCRF Design
The role of machine learning in Electronic Case
Report Form (eCRF) design represents a significant
leap forward in the quest for more efficient and
intelligent data collection in clinical trials. Machine
learning, a subset of artificial intelligence, empowers
eCRFs with the capability to learn from data patterns,
make predictions, and adapt dynamically, thereby
enhancing the overall data collection process.
In the context of eCRF design, machine learning
plays a pivotal role in optimizing various aspects of
data management. One of its primary contributions
lies in the realm of data validation. Traditional data
validation checks are often rule-based and predefined,
which may not capture the complexity and nuances of
real-world clinical data. Machine learning algorithms,
on the other hand, can be trained to recognize patterns
and outliers, enabling more sophisticated validation
processes. This results in improved accuracy by
identifying and flagging potential errors in real-time,
reducing the likelihood of data inconsistencies.
Anomaly detection is another area where machine
learning brings substantial value to eCRF design. By
learning from historical data, machine learning
algorithms can identify unusual patterns or outliers
that may signify data irregularities or potential issues.
This proactive approach aids in the early detection of
anomalies, allowing for timely intervention and
correction, thus ensuring the integrity of the collected
data.
Machine learning's ability to adapt and learn from
incoming data in real-time is particularly
advantageous in dynamic clinical trial environments.
As study requirements evolve, eCRFs designed with
machine learning capabilities can seamlessly adjust
validation rules and data processing algorithms. This
adaptability ensures that the eCRF remains aligned
with the changing needs of the trial, reducing the need
4. International Journal of Trend in Scientific Research and Development @ www.ijtsrd.com eISSN: 2456-6470
@ IJTSRD | Unique Paper ID โ IJTSRD63515 | Volume โ 8 | Issue โ 1 | Jan-Feb 2024 Page 833
for manual adjustments and enhancing overall
efficiency. [5]
Moreover, machine learning contributes to predictive
analytics in eCRF design. By analyzing historicaltrial
data, machine learning models can generate
predictions about potential data discrepancies or
identify variables that may have a significant impact
on study outcomes. This predictive capability
empowers researchers to proactivelyaddress potential
issues, thereby improving the quality and reliabilityof
collected data.
The incorporation of machine learning in eCRF
design is not just about improving data quality but
also about streamlining the user experience. Machine
learning algorithms can learn from user interactions,
adapt to individual preferences, and provide
personalized suggestions, making the data entry
process more intuitive and user-friendly. This not
only reduces the burden on site personnel but also
encourages active participant engagement in remote
data collection scenarios.
However, the integration of machine learning in
eCRF design is not without challenges. Ethical
considerations, transparency, and interpretability of
machine learning models are critical aspects that need
careful attention. Ensuring that machine learning
algorithms do not introduce biases and maintaining
the privacy and security of patient data are paramount
in ethical eCRF design.

V. Benefits of Machine Learning in eCRF Design
The integration of machine learning in Electronic
Case Report Form (eCRF) design introduces a myriad
of benefits that significantly enhance the efficiency,
accuracy, and adaptability of data collection in
clinical trials. Machine learning's capabilities extend
beyond traditional methods, providing a
transformative approach to eCRF design that
revolutionizes the entire data management process.
Improved Data Quality:
Machine learning algorithms contribute to enhanced
data quality by incorporating sophisticated validation
checks. Unlike rule-based validations, machine
learning models can discern complex patterns and
outliers, minimizing errors and inaccuracies in the
collected data. This improvement in data quality is
crucial for ensuring the reliability of study outcomes
and meeting regulatory standards.
Real-time Anomaly Detection:
One of the key advantages of machine learning in
eCRF design is its ability to perform real-time
anomaly detection. By continuously learning from
incoming data, machine learning algorithms can
identify unusual patterns or discrepancies, allowing
for immediate intervention and correction. This
proactive approach prevents the propagation oferrors
throughout the trial and ensures data integrity.
Dynamic Adaptability:
Machine learning's adaptability is a pivotal asset in
the dynamic landscape of clinical trials. As study
requirements evolve, eCRFs designed with machine
learning capabilities can autonomously adjust
validation rules and algorithms. This adaptability
reduces the need for manual updates, streamlining the
overall trial process and accommodating changes
without compromising efficiency.
Predictive Analytics for Data Quality:
Machine learning models can leverage predictive
analytics to anticipate potential data qualityissues.By
analyzing historical trial data, these models can
identify variables that may impact data quality and
generate predictions about potential discrepancies.
This proactive approach empowers researchers to
address potential issues before they escalate, ensuring
a proactive and data-centric approach to trial
management.
Enhanced User Experience:
Machine learning contributes to a more intuitive and
user-friendly data entry experience. By learning from
user interactions, these algorithms can adapt to
individual preferences, providing personalized
suggestions and streamlining the data entry process.
This not only reduces the burden on site personnelbut
also encourages active participant engagement in
scenarios involving remote data collection. [6]
Efficient Remote Data Capture:
In the era of decentralized clinical trials, machine
learning enables efficient remote data capture. The
adaptability of machine learning algorithms allows
for seamless integration with various electronic
devices, facilitating remote data collection directly
from study participants. This flexibility enhances the
accessibility of clinical trials and promotes patient-
centric data collection.
Optimized Trial Management:
Machine learning in eCRF design contributes to
optimized trial management by automating repetitive
5. International Journal of Trend in Scientific Research and Development @ www.ijtsrd.com eISSN: 2456-6470
@ IJTSRD | Unique Paper ID โ IJTSRD63515 | Volume โ 8 | Issue โ 1 | Jan-Feb 2024 Page 834
tasks, allowing researchers to focus on more complex
aspects of the study. The efficiency gained through
machine learning-driven automation reduces manual
workload, accelerates data processing, and ultimately
expedites the overall trial timeline.
Data-driven Decision-making:
The insights generated by machine learning models
contribute to data-driven decision-making.
Researchers can leverage predictive analytics and
anomaly detection to make informed choices about
study interventions, protocol adjustments, and overall
trial strategies. This data-driven approach enhances
the scientific rigor of clinical trials.
